Subject: Memtrace cut-over complete

Team,

Cut-over to Memtrace v2 for GPU memory profiling finished last night. Old v1 agents are disabled; any tickets referencing v1 dashboards should be closed as resolved-by-migration. Sampling overhead is now under 2% and allocation traces include kernel names. Known gap: profiles older than 30 days were not migrated. Point customers at the v2 docs for setup questions. For reference when troubleshooting, the agent now runs with the following configuration.

settings of bagaf-bawip:
[aldax]
port = 5000
region = south-4
host = aldax.brasklabs.corp
team = brivan
timeout_ms = 2000
retries = 2

Subject: Auditview cut-over complete

Team,

The cut-over of the Auditview log viewer to the Marrowgate cluster finished last night without customer-visible downtime. Old read replicas were drained, the retention job was re-pointed, and query latency is back within target. Two follow-ups remain: retire the legacy index and update the maintainer wiki. For anyone picking this up later, note that the production instance now runs with settings that differ from the old cluster. The current values are as follows.

service settings:
[druix]
host = druix.zemvargrid.example
user = druix_svc
database = druix_prod

### Rebalancer Van Assignments Not Updating

If the Spokewise rebalancing tool shows stale van assignments, the dispatch cache in the Corvane region service has likely desynced. First confirm the dock telemetry feed is current, then trigger a cache rebuild from the admin panel. If assignments still lag, query the dispatch API directly to compare. Use the bearer token below for those calls.

login token, yajeg-fawif: eyJhbGciOiJIUzI1NiIsInR5cCI6IkpXVCJ9.eyJzdWIiOiIEdPQYnZXaZIn0.HSRTnYZBx0Qc

TICKET: Intermittent DNS resolution failures for internal services on the Fennmoor cluster. Roughly 3% of lookups time out, correlated with resolver pod restarts. Workaround in place: increased client retry count and raised cache TTL to 60s. Permanent fix is to replace the resolver sidecar with the shared Kestwick resolver pool. Future maintainers: do not remove the retry workaround until the migration lands. Sign-off required from the engineer named below.

approver of hahog-hahap = Ulaath Praael